Article: Minor depression and 'subthreshold' anxiety symptoms in older adults: Psychosocial therapies and special considerations

GENERATIONS

A new focus on these common causes of distress and impairment.

In recent years more attention has been given to identifying and treating mental disorders in older adults. By and large, these efforts have focused on disorders delineated in the American Psychiatric Association's Diagnostic and Sta/Manual of Mental Disorders (DSM-IV). However, another class of disorders is also beginning to receive attention: "subthreshold" mental disorders. Although these sets of symptoms do not meet the full criteria to be classified as specific mental disorders, they are nonetheless associated with clinically significant distress or impairment (Pincus, Davis, and McQueen,1999).
